TaxCuts1 Reports Final 2003 Property Tax Reduction Results
TaxCuts1, Inc., a Fort Myers-based property tax consulting & appeals firm, recently reported its' results for tax year 2003 in Lee County, finalized on 3/16/2004. TaxCuts1 focuses on cutting commercial property tax assessments through informal discussions with the Property Appraiser, as well as through the Value Adjustment Board petitioning process (which commences again beginning July 1, 2004). Tax reduction highlights include:
* Hotel-Sanibel Gulf-front : assessment reduced from $10,889,620 to $9,204,970., based upon income valuation approach;
*RV Park In Fort Myers Beach Area: assessment value reduced from $4,638,660 to $3,710,920, based upon income approach;
*National Builder-Owned Estero Subdivision Lots-: 111 subdivision lots assessments were cut by +/- $2.1 million, based upon the sales comparison approach (in conjunction with Steve Hartsell, Esq.);
*College Parkway Fort Myers Class "A" Office Building: taxable value reduced from $4,958,060 to $4,617,500 via income valuation;
* Hotel On The Caloosahatchee River: assessed value was cut from $3,050,180 to $2,768,600 based upon income and secondary valuation;
*I-75 Interchange Area Commercial Lots: cut assessments values of lots located just behind the front outparcels. Reductions were based upon sales comparison study indicating that such secondary parcels sell for only 50% of the sales price/sf of the frontage parcels (in conjunction with Leo Salvatori, Esq.).
*South Lee County Publicly-Traded Builder/Developer's Vacant Lots : 26 assessments were cut by an avg. of $11,000. per lot (in conjunction with Steve Hartsell, Esq.);
* Upscale single family homes on Sanibel, Captiva, Boca Grande & Riverfront: assessments reduced by varying amounts;
*North Fort Myers Signature Development: total pre-construction taxable values were cut from $6.8M to $5.48M (in conjunction with Steve Hartsell, Esq.);
